Camels have three sets of eyelids and two rows of eyelashes to protect their eyes from sandstorms. 🐪💨 But the truly bizarre part? They can completely close their nostrils to keep out sand while still breathing through tiny slits.

Even weirder: camels’ bodies can tolerate extreme dehydration—they can lose up to 25% of their body weight in water (most mammals would die at 12–15%) and still function normally.
